Your urinary tract is the system that makes urine and carries it out of your body. It includes your bladder and kidneys and the tubes that attach them. Infections are usually caused when germs get into the system. UTI is an acronym for Urinary Tract Infection. While most aren't considered serious they are usually painful. Approximately 50% of all women will have at least one UTI in her lifetime...
